深入解析GRE VPN原理,隧道技术如何实现安全远程访问

VPN梯子 2026-05-11 20:34:54 7 0

在现代企业网络架构中,虚拟私有网络(VPN)已成为连接分支机构、远程办公人员与总部内网的关键技术,GRE(Generic Routing Encapsulation,通用路由封装)是一种广泛使用的隧道协议,常用于构建点对点或点对多点的IP隧道,尤其适用于跨公共网络(如互联网)的安全通信场景,本文将深入剖析GRE VPN的工作原理、核心机制、优缺点以及实际应用。

GRE的本质是一种“封装”技术,它允许一个IP数据包被另一个IP数据包封装起来,从而在不支持原始协议传输的网络上传输,具体而言,当源设备需要发送一个IP数据包到目标网络时,GRE会将这个原始IP包作为载荷,封装进一个新的GRE头部和外层IP头中,形成一个全新的数据包,这个新包通过公网传输,到达目的地后由接收端解封装,恢复出原始数据包并转发给最终目标。

GRE协议本身不提供加密功能,因此单独使用GRE无法保障数据机密性,但正因如此,它具有高度灵活性,可以与其他安全协议(如IPSec)结合使用,形成“GRE over IPSec”的典型部署模式,在这种组合中,GRE负责创建逻辑隧道通道,而IPSec则对整个GRE封装后的数据进行加密和完整性验证,从而既保证了隧道的透明性,又确保了数据传输的安全性。

GRE工作流程分为三个阶段:

  1. 封装阶段:源路由器接收到需通过隧道传输的数据包后,添加GRE头部(包含关键字段如协议类型、校验和等),再封装进外层IP头(源地址为本端公网IP,目的地址为对端公网IP)。
  2. 传输阶段:封装后的数据包经由公网传输至对端路由器,途中无需理解内部GRE内容,仅按标准IP路由处理。
  3. 解封装阶段:对端路由器识别出该数据包为目标GRE流量后,剥离外层IP头和GRE头,还原原始IP包,并继续按照正常路由策略转发。

GRE的主要优势包括:

  • 支持多种上层协议(如IP、IPv6、MPLS等),适应性强;
  • 配置简单,性能开销低,适合高吞吐量场景;
  • 可与IPSec等安全机制无缝集成,实现“隧道+加密”双保险。

GRE也有局限性:

  • 无内置加密能力,必须依赖外部安全机制;
  • 对NAT环境支持较差,可能造成端口冲突或路径不可达;
  • 若未配置Keepalive机制,故障检测效率较低。

在企业级应用中,GRE常用于搭建站点间互联(Site-to-Site)、移动用户接入(Mobile Access)以及多租户隔离(Multi-tenancy)等场景,某跨国公司可利用GRE建立北京与纽约办公室之间的专用逻辑链路,即使物理网络跨越全球,也能像局域网一样通信。

GRE作为隧道协议的基础组件,在构建灵活、高效且可扩展的VPN解决方案中扮演着重要角色,虽然它本身不提供安全保障,但其简洁性和兼容性使其成为许多复杂网络架构中的首选底层技术,掌握GRE原理,是每一位网络工程师设计和优化企业级网络不可或缺的核心能力。

深入解析GRE VPN原理,隧道技术如何实现安全远程访问

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

如果没有特点说明,本站所有内容均由半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速原创,转载请注明出处!